C4C CTI:呼叫断开消息

2020-09-03 20:38发布

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


专家们,

当通话断开时如何关闭C4C中的电话?

我们使用NVM小部件作为CTI适配器将C4C与电话提供商NVM集成在一起。 我们当前的情况仅涉及在C4C中创建电话:

1)客户致电客户服务热线

2)电话提供商NVM收到呼叫并将其分配给CS代理

3)在CS代理窗口小部件中启动呼叫

4)小部件使用事件INBOUND将呼叫信息传递给C4C

5)在C4C中创建了呼叫

我要添加的是-注册呼叫断开连接事件。 因此缺少的步骤是:

6)CS代理接听电话

7)窗口小部件使用事件???将呼叫信息传递给C4C

8)C4C自动将"通话状态"设置为"进行中"

9)客户挂断电话

10)小部件使用事件???将呼叫信息传递给C4C

11)C4C将"电话状态"设置为"已完成",并将"呼叫结束时间"设置为当前时间

如何执行第7、8、10和11步?

C4C仅支持4种类型的事件:入站,出站,传输和updateActivity。 这些事件都不是断开连接或应答呼叫。 事件updateActivity看起来很有希望,但是它没有C4C呼叫ID,因此它无法更新C4C中的任何内容。 另外,updateActivity似乎甚至都没有将Custom1-4字段保存在C4C中的任何位置。 对于事件,至少在Live-Activity中显示来自Custom1-4字段的入站,出站和传输值,但是对于在哪里找不到来自Custom1-4字段的updateActivity值。

我已经看到一个有关自动关闭电话活动的博客https://blogs.sap.com/2019/03/04/c4c-cti-integration-closing-activities-automatically/comment-page-1/#comment -452855 。 此处的活动在创建时自动关闭,因此C4C不会保留有关呼叫持续时间的信息,甚至根本不会应答呼叫。

我很想知道是否有人在C4C中做到了这一点。

Alejandro Kinsbrunner Jayant Saini Lucho Montalti ,< a rel =" nofollow" hraf=" https://people.sap.com/antonio.morais3"> Antonio Morais , sepide sin Preethi Santhanam Nandyappa Naveen Kumar Venkatesh Govindan Thabiso Mokaba ,我看到您发布了有关C4C CTI主题的问题,所以也许 您已经使用过类似的方法。

Nadya

         点击此处--->   EasySAP.com群内免费提供SAP练习系统(在群公告中)

加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)


专家们,

当通话断开时如何关闭C4C中的电话?

我们使用NVM小部件作为CTI适配器将C4C与电话提供商NVM集成在一起。 我们当前的情况仅涉及在C4C中创建电话:

1)客户致电客户服务热线

2)电话提供商NVM收到呼叫并将其分配给CS代理

3)在CS代理窗口小部件中启动呼叫

4)小部件使用事件INBOUND将呼叫信息传递给C4C

5)在C4C中创建了呼叫

我要添加的是-注册呼叫断开连接事件。 因此缺少的步骤是:

6)CS代理接听电话

7)窗口小部件使用事件???将呼叫信息传递给C4C

8)C4C自动将"通话状态"设置为"进行中"

9)客户挂断电话

10)小部件使用事件???将呼叫信息传递给C4C

11)C4C将"电话状态"设置为"已完成",并将"呼叫结束时间"设置为当前时间

如何执行第7、8、10和11步?

C4C仅支持4种类型的事件:入站,出站,传输和updateActivity。 这些事件都不是断开连接或应答呼叫。 事件updateActivity看起来很有希望,但是它没有C4C呼叫ID,因此它无法更新C4C中的任何内容。 另外,updateActivity似乎甚至都没有将Custom1-4字段保存在C4C中的任何位置。 对于事件,至少在Live-Activity中显示来自Custom1-4字段的入站,出站和传输值,但是对于在哪里找不到来自Custom1-4字段的updateActivity值。

我已经看到一个有关自动关闭电话活动的博客https://blogs.sap.com/2019/03/04/c4c-cti-integration-closing-activities-automatically/comment-page-1/#comment -452855 。 此处的活动在创建时自动关闭,因此C4C不会保留有关呼叫持续时间的信息,甚至根本不会应答呼叫。

我很想知道是否有人在C4C中做到了这一点。

Alejandro Kinsbrunner Jayant Saini Lucho Montalti ,< a rel =" nofollow" hraf=" https://people.sap.com/antonio.morais3"> Antonio Morais , sepide sin Preethi Santhanam Nandyappa Naveen Kumar Venkatesh Govindan Thabiso Mokaba ,我看到您发布了有关C4C CTI主题的问题,所以也许 您已经使用过类似的方法。

Nadya

付费偷看设置
发送
5条回答
半个程序猿
1楼-- · 2020-09-03 21:00

你好纳迪亚,

标准配置无法满足您的要求。 但是,在现场活动中,我们有4个标准字段,名称为" Custom 1-4"。 您需要将CTI供应商的值传递到这些字段中,以后需要通过添加嵌入式组件(PDI增强功能)将其用于电话呼叫活动中


要添加嵌入式组件,请执行以下操作:
1.在PDI中创建新的嵌入式组件。
2.选择嵌入式组件。
3.在UI Designer中打开嵌入式组件进行建模。
> 4。配置嵌入式组件UI。
5.配置入口以从实时活动配置中获取数据。
6.在/BYD_COD/ServiceOnDemand/CTI/LiveActivity/LiveActivityInteraction_OWL.OWL下打开实时活动屏幕UI。 uicomponent。
7.添加嵌入式组件并绑定到外部端口。
8.绑定URL参数以将值从平面图传递到嵌入式组件。
使用要添加的Outport。 >
公共出站的详细说明:
PublicOutportOnClickSearchResult:
触发该出站的时间:
1。 在OWL中选择任何搜索结果;
2。 确认客户;
3。 链接到电话。

请参考主题以获取详细信息: https: //archive.sap.com/discussions/message/16207718#16207718

此致

Sandeep

huskylover
2楼-- · 2020-09-03 21:07

您好,Nadya,

您要通过断开/结束通话事件来完成什么工作? 我们已经在CTI和C4C集成上花费了相当多的时间,所以我很好奇您要完成什么用例,所以我也许可以提出一个解决方案。

谢谢托尼

大道至简
3楼-- · 2020-09-03 21:25

您好 Nadezhda Rukavishnikova - 请直接与我联系,因为社区的参与规则使我无法描述我们如何在产品集成中实现这一目标。

lukcy2020
4楼-- · 2020-09-03 21:20

Anthony X. Uliano

我们希望在C4C中提供通话报告。 我们希望将通话时间数据与工单数据纳入同一报告。 结果,我们希望查看通过一次调用即可解决哪些类型的服务请求,以及这些调用需要多长时间。

由于C4C今天不支持呼叫结束消息,因此我们有两组报告:

-CTI提供商的通话时长,与支持服务单没有任何联系

-机票报告,没有C4C本身的通话时间

这两个单独的报告无法轻松合并,因此它们并没有像单独使用那样有用。

大道至简
5楼-- · 2020-09-03 21:25

您好 Sandeep Hebbar

不可能在Custom1-4字段中传递呼叫结束信息。 让我举例说明:

1)客户致电C4C

2)电话服务提供商注册一个呼叫,并将事件入站传递到C4C

-目前,电话提供商不知道通话结束时间,因为通话尚未结束

3)C4C在C4C中创建一个新的电话活动

4)几分钟后,客户从电话中掉线

5)电话提供商现在可以将"通话结束"消息传递给C4C

-此时,没有事件可传递到C4C呼叫结束时间。 事件INBOUND将创建一个新呼叫,事件转移将再次创建一个新呼叫。

C4C只能接收有关事件INBOUND的信息,但是有关呼叫结束时间的信息确实存在。 并且只要有呼叫信息,C4C就无法再使用它。

Nadya

一周热门 更多>